SPProcessIdentityCollection - Classe

Représente une collection d'objets SPProcessIdentity .

Hiérarchie d’héritage

System.Object
  Microsoft.SharePoint.Administration.SPPersistedObjectCollection<SPProcessIdentity>
    Microsoft.SharePoint.Administration.SPPersistedChildCollection<SPProcessIdentity>
      Microsoft.SharePoint.Administration.SPProcessIdentityCollection

Espace de noms :  Microsoft.SharePoint.Administration
Assembly :  Microsoft.SharePoint (dans Microsoft.SharePoint.dll)

Syntaxe

'Déclaration
<SharePointPermissionAttribute(SecurityAction.LinkDemand, ObjectModel := True)> _
Public NotInheritable Class SPProcessIdentityCollection _
    Inherits SPPersistedChildCollection(Of SPProcessIdentity)
'Utilisation
Dim instance As SPProcessIdentityCollection
[SharePointPermissionAttribute(SecurityAction.LinkDemand, ObjectModel = true)]
public sealed class SPProcessIdentityCollection : SPPersistedChildCollection<SPProcessIdentity>

Remarques

Utilisez la propriété ProcessIdentity pour renvoyer l'identité du service Windows. Utilisez le constructeur SPProcessIdentityCollection pour renvoyer la collection d'identités de processus pour un service. Pour ajouter une identité de processus à la collection, utilisez la méthode Add de la classe SPPersistedChildCollection<T> .

Pour renvoyer une seule identité de processus à partir de la collection, utilisez un indexeur. Par exemple, si la collection est assignée à une variable nommée myProcessIdentities, utilisez myProcessIdentities[index] dans C# ou myProcessIdentities(index) dans Visual Basic, où index est le GUID ou le nom qui identifie l'identité du processus.

Cohérence de thread

Tous les membres statique (Partagé dans Visual Basic)s publics de ce type sont thread-safe. Cela n’est pas garanti pour les membres d’instance.

Voir aussi

Référence

SPProcessIdentityCollection - Membres

Microsoft.SharePoint.Administration - Espace de noms